Plugin authors: when downstream subscribers lag, the Hollowbell fan-out layer now applies backpressure instead of buffering indefinitely. If your plugin publishes notifications faster than roughly 500/sec per channel, expect throttled acks and retry-after hints in the response envelope. Handle these gracefully; plugins that ignore backpressure signals will be suspended after three violations. Updated SDK examples are in the developer portal. Reproductions should reference the build token listed below.

trace token, kajeg-tadup: htk31_ea4436123ab4c9e337062126feef2c5

Finance Review Summary — Corvane Product Line Pricing

Prepared for sales leads.

Our review of the Corvane line shows current list prices sit roughly 8% below comparable offerings, while gross margin has slipped to 31% due to component cost inflation. We recommend a staged increase: 4% at the next catalog refresh, with a further 3% contingent on renewal rates holding. Discount authority should be tightened to 10% without director approval. Volume customers will receive advance notice. The rationale tied to our broader plans is noted below.

board note of tahog-yagef: Headcount on the Ralael team goes from 9 to 80 by the end of April. Gross margin on Ralael came in at 15 percent against a plan of 5 percent.

Subject: PuzzleForge crossword endpoint — ready for review

Hi Dario,

The grid-generator branch is up. Main changes: symmetric fill now respects your partner word list, and clue difficulty is a query param. Could you sanity-check the retry logic before we loop in the Ostrand team?

To hit the sandbox generator yourself, authenticate with the token below.

login token, yajeg-fawif: eyJhbGciOiJIUzI1NiIsInR5cCI6IkpXVCJ9.eyJzdWIiOiIEdPQYnZXaZIn0.HSRTnYZBx0Qc

### Runbook — Signed Contract Transfers (Receiving at Wexhall)

Contracts from the Dunniford office arrive in sealed blue wallets, usually mid-morning. Check the wax tab is intact before signing anything — a cracked tab means you refuse the lot and call it in. Wallets go straight to the records room, never left on the front desk. The courier hand-over follows the instruction stated below.

dispatch memo: the sorius tamius courier leaves the praeth ledger at gate 4873 under passcode 928014